About Aalyria:
Aalyria is a leading Silicon Valley technology company that supplies laser communications technology and moving-network orchestration software platforms to the Communications, Aerospace, and Defense industries. Aalyria spun out of Google in 2022 and is at the forefront of innovation in the field of satellite and airborne mesh networks, as well as cislunar and deep space communications. Aalyria’s flagship product, Tightbeam, is a cutting-edge laser communications system that is capable of connecting land, sea, air and space targets across vast distances, with high reliability and with data-rates previously unachievable (100s of Gbps).

Key Responsibilities:
The role of Pointing, Acquisition, and Tracking Engineer at Aalyria Space will encompass a multifaceted approach. The Engineer will be responsible for advancing the design, construction, and field deployment of agile optical tracking systems to provide vital support for Aalyria Space's light-based communication initiatives. Expertise in control system design, modeling, and implementation, with a specific focus on multistage optical feedback and feedforward control systems, plays a pivotal role in achieving precise control.
Additionally, the Engineer will seamlessly integrate data from both non-optical and optical sensors to rapidly generate accurate, multidimensional control signals. A solid understanding of control theory will ensure the precision and efficiency of Aalyria Space's tracking and acquisition systems. Moreover, strong project management skills will be essential as the Engineer oversees projects from their inception to completion, encompassing all stages from initial design conception through manufacturing, validation, and eventual product release.
